The departure of Traianos Dellas from OFI is related to those cases where the coach change is not made due to bad results or a bad atmosphere in the locker room.
At the end of this collaboration the 48-year-old technician suddenly quits after a serious personal problem that does not allow him to continue his work.
“I was privileged to hold the position as coach at OFI”
In his farewell message, Dellas, justifiably, did not want to give more details about the nature of the issue he is dealing with, explaining that the decision was made “after much thought and in full consultation with the administration”. .
“All this time I tried with all my strength, together with my footballers, to create first a family and then a competitive team, worthy of the history of OFI and Crete, that the world will be happy to see on the field .
I feel privileged to have been a coach at OFI for about 8 months and I want to thank the owner and president of the team, Mr. Michalis Bousi and his family for the honor they gave me and the opportunity they gave me, to be. in “helmsman” of this team” noted the Greek coach, before thanking the management, partners, footballers and fans.
Rastavacs take over OFI
Dellas leaves OFI in 6th place in the standings with a 3-2-2 record, 11 points and the second best score (12 goals).
Milan Rastavac, who divorced from Asteras Tripoli a few weeks ago, will take his place. It will be featured in the home game against Panathinaikos on October 20. With the Serbs on the bench, the Arcades won 1-0 against Trifyllios in the first performance of the championship.
